Trump Seen Wearing Facemask In Public For First Time

US President Donald Trump wears a mask as he visits Walter Reed National Military Medical Center in Bethesda, Maryland’ on July 11, 2020. (Photo by ALEX EDELMAN / AFP)

 

 

US President Donald Trump wore a facemask in public for the first time Saturday, yielding to intense pressure to set a public health example as the coronavirus rampages across America.

Trump had on a black mask as he walked through the corridors of Walter Reed military hospital outside Washington to meet with wounded veterans, according to television news footage.
